Took the buggy out to do some tuning/Data logging on the weekend the LC-1 worked great for about 10 minutes and then started reading lean again. I have redone the calibration several times checked the wiring and earth's, no exhaust leaks, status light is not showing any faults but every time I start the engine now it it starts of reading around 14 then creeps up to over 20 within a few seconds ????
